Supergoop! Unseen Sunscreen SPF 40 0.68oz
Overview
Supergoop! Unseen Sunscreen SPF 40 0.68oz was built for the person who has always had an excuse not to wear SPF — too greasy, too white, too heavy. This invisible SPF primer sits in the premium tier of daily face sunscreens, and its core pitch is simple: protection you genuinely cannot feel or see. It pulls double duty as a makeup-gripping primer, making it easy to fold into an existing routine rather than adding an extra step. Worth noting upfront: the formula is chemical, not mineral, and the SPF sits at 40 rather than the dermatologist-preferred 50+. The 0.68oz size is the mini version — convenient for travel or testing, less practical as an everyday staple.
Features & Benefits
The formula is where the Unseen Sunscreen earns its reputation. It spreads like a lightweight gel and disappears on contact — no residue, no shimmer, and critically, no white cast regardless of skin tone. The finish is velvety rather than dewy or matte, which helps foundation and tinted moisturizer sit more evenly and last longer through the day. Protection extends beyond standard UV: it filters UVA, UVB, blue light from screens, and IRA rays. Ingredients like frankincense and meadowfoam seed oil keep the formula from feeling stripped, while the absence of oxybenzone and octinoxate addresses concerns from buyers who prefer cleaner or reef-conscious formulations. It is also fully fragrance-free and oil-free.

User Feedback
Buyers tend to return to this Supergoop! sunscreen repeatedly, and that pattern of loyalty is worth taking seriously. Texture earns consistent praise across skin tones, particularly from people who have struggled with white cast issues from other SPFs. On the critical side, the SPF 40 rating draws regular pushback — dermatologists typically recommend 50+, and informed buyers do flag that gap. Pilling is a real and recurring complaint for those layering it over thick or occlusive creams; letting moisturizer fully absorb first helps. The 0.68oz format is a trade-off buyers knowingly accept for portability, but it depletes quickly as a daily full-face routine. A solid product with genuine limitations worth understanding before committing.

Specifications
- SPF Rating: Provides SPF 40 broad spectrum protection against UVA and UVB rays.
- Formula Type: Chemical (non-mineral) sunscreen formula; does not contain physical UV blockers like zinc oxide or titanium dioxide.
- Extra Protection: Filters high-energy visible blue light (HEV) from screens and infrared radiation (IRA) in addition to UV rays.
- Volume: Contains 0.68 fl oz (approximately 20ml) of product, sized as a travel or trial format.
- Finish: Dries to a velvety, shine-controlling finish that helps makeup adhere and last longer on skin.
- Texture: Weightless, gel-like consistency that spreads easily and becomes completely invisible after absorption.
- Scent: Fully fragrance-free with no added perfumes, masking agents, or detectable odor.
- Skin Type: Formulated for all skin types and tones, including oily, combination, dry, and sensitive skin.
- Key Ingredients: Contains frankincense (soothing) and meadowfoam seed oil (hydrating) as notable active botanical components.
- Free Of: Formulated without oxybenzone and octinoxate, two chemical UV filters commonly flagged for environmental and skin sensitivity concerns.
- Oil Content: Oil-free formula designed to avoid clogging pores or contributing to excess shine throughout the day.
- Application Step: Intended to be applied after the full skincare routine and immediately before makeup or as the final skincare step.
- Cruelty-Free: Certified cruelty-free and vegan; no animal-derived ingredients and not tested on animals.
- Dimensions: Packaged at 5.55 x 2.09 x 1.3 inches, sized for easy portability in a bag or purse.
- Item Weight: Weighs 0.03 kg (approximately 1.13 oz) including packaging, making it very lightweight to carry.
- White Cast: Leaves no white cast or visible residue on any skin tone, including deeper and darker complexions.
- Primer Function: Doubles as a makeup-gripping primer, providing a base layer that extends foundation wear and controls midday shine.
